I have been lifting weights for 15 years and I have been competing in Natural Bodybuilding shows for 7 years. I wanted to do another Bodybuilding show this coming May and another in the fall. I wanted to take a totally different direction with my diet, because it has been difficult in the past to cut the body fat without losing excess muscle mass. I have tried many different strategies, but I now that feel that meats, dairy, and egg products made digestion very difficult; especially when I was cutting carbohydrates! My protein intake is sort of high, because my bodyweight is normally 210 – 220 @ 5’ 11”. I wanted a diet that was more “balanced”; yet without all the bad fats and excess calories. I have recently switched to the Vegan diet 4 months ago. I have felt much better; as far as energy levels. I noticed my definition in muscles have increased; while my body weight is still at 220! Everyone said that when I switched a Vegan Diet that I would lose muscle mass and strength; NONE of which is true at all!! My strength has not diminished at all, and I have noticed much more striations and vascular developments in all of my muscles!
